What color is AB8022?

The RGB color code for color number #AB8022 is RGB(171, 128, 34). In the RGB color model, #AB8022 has a red value of 171, a green value of 128, and a blue value of 34. The CMYK color model (also known as process color, used in color printing) comprises 0.0% cyan, 25.1% magenta, 80.1% yellow, and 32.9% key (black). The HSL color scale has a hue of 41.2° (degrees), 66.8 % saturation, and 40.2 % lightness. In the HSB/HSV color space, #AB8022 has a hue of 41.2° (degrees), 80.1 % saturation and 67.1 % brightness/value.

What is the LRV of #AB8022? (For interior and product design)

AB8022 has an LRV of nearly 24. By LRV value, it is a medium dark color.

Light Reflectance Value (LRV) is a measure of how much visible light is reflected off a surface. It is a number on a scale of 0 to 100, with 0 being pure black and 100 being pure white. The higher the LRV, the more light the color reflects and the lighter it will appear.

Is #AB8022 Readable? WCAG Contrast Checker (For digital design)

Check if the color AB8022 meets Web Content Accessibility Guidelines (WCAG) standards, minimum contrast ratio standards between text and background colors. The WCAG (Web Content Accessibility Guidelines) provides global standards for readable web content.

WCAG Recommendations - Large Text: above 18pt or 14pt bold. Normal Text: below 18pt or 14pt bold.

  • Minimum contrast ratio (AA): 4.5 for normal text and 3 for large text.
  • Enhanced contrast ratio (AAA): 7 for normal text and 4.5 for large text.

Complementary / Opposite Color

Complementary colors are pairs of colors which, when combined or mixed, cancel each other out (lose hue) by producing a grayscale color like white or black. When placed next to each other, they create the strongest contrast for those two colors. Complementary colors also called opposite colors. Complementary color schemes are created using two opposite colors on the color wheel. The examples are red–cyan, green–magenta, and blue–yellow.
